St Mary Cray train station is equipped with essential amenities to ensure a seamless journey for travelers. The ticket office is open from early morning until late evening on weekdays and Saturdays and slightly shorter hours on Sundays, ensuring you can purchase or collect tickets conveniently. With accessible ticket machines and induction loops in place, the station caters to all passenger needs.
The station offers step-free access throughout, making it an excellent choice for passengers with mobility challenges. While there are no waiting rooms, it does provide seating areas to ensure comfort while you wait for your train. However, it's good to note that there are no accessible toilets, but standard ones are available on Platforms 1 and 2 during staffing hours.
St Mary Cray's connection with other transport modes ensures that you can continue your journey with little hassle. The rail replacement services are well organized with stops at designated bus stops in Chipperfield Road for destinations such as Bromley South and Swanley, identified conveniently through the What 3 Words locations.
Although there are no direct cycle storage facilities or hire options, the station's strategic position allows for easy integration with local transport services to take you to a range of places. Arriving at Penarth station, you'll find a variety of facilities aimed at making your journey smooth and stress-free. The ticket office is open throughout the week, with an early start on weekdays to accommodate early commuters. The station is equipped with ticket machines that are accessible, accepting payments exclusively via credit or debit cards. For those who prefer collecting their tickets in person, this is possible via the machines or the ticket office, as smartcards are not issued here.
Penarth station is fully accessible, with step-free access throughout, ensuring ease of movement for all passengers. Helpful information is readily available from the ticket office staff or via the customer help points spread across the station. The attentive service continues with Passenger Assist, a program designed to facilitate travel for those requiring additional support.
Although the station lacks amenities such as refreshment facilities, shops, or Wi-Fi, passengers can find seating areas and weather-protected bicycle storage. Cyclists are well-catered for, with sheltered stands and CCTV monitored areas for peace of mind.
Connectivity doesn't end at the station, as Penarth offers diverse onward travel options. The rail replacement bus service and bicycle hire make getting around town and surrounding areas straightforward. The local bus services on Stanwell Road, where these buses pick up and drop off passengers, provide additional flexibility for getting to your next destination.
